What is another word for am back of?

Pronunciation: [am bˈak ɒv] (IPA)

The phrase "am back of" can be replaced with several synonyms that convey a similar meaning. One option is "am behind," which implies that someone or something is situated further away from a particular location or object. Another option is "am in the rear," which suggests a similar concept of being situated behind another person or object. Additionally, "am located at the rear" or "am positioned at the back" can also be used interchangeably to describe a particular placement or positioning in relation to other objects. Overall, there are various synonyms that can be utilized to convey the concept of being back or behind something.

What are the opposite words for am back of?

The phrase "am back of" implies being in a position behind something or someone. Some antonyms for this phrase could be "in front of", "ahead of", "before", or "at the front." These words describe a position that is situated in front of or before something else. Additionally, words such as "leading", "pioneering", or "guiding" could also be considered antonyms, as they suggest being at the forefront of a movement or guiding a team towards success.
